Windows 7 RC’s window flicker

Posted on the May 13th, 2009 under Technology, Windows by Al

I’ve been using Windows 7 Release Candidate exclusively on my work desktop since it came out on May 5, 2009. It runs great but I’ve encountered one problem that is extremely annoying. The windows behind the active window will flicker.

  • The hotfix link above is for a flicker problem in Media Player, not Windows Aero itself. I went to the Intel website and grabbed the latest Windows 7 drivers for the chipset on my computer. Flicker is gone.
